helm安装mysql报错error: 'Can't connect to local MySQL server through socket '/opt/bitnami/mysql/tmp/mysql.sock'
时间: 2023-11-21 21:56:35 浏览: 209
Can’t connect to local MySQL through socket ‘/tmp/mysql.sock’解决方法
5星 · 资源好评率100%
这个错误通常是由于MySQL服务器未启动或MySQL服务器套接字文件的位置不正确导致的。您可以尝试以下步骤来解决这个问题:
1.检查MySQL服务器是否正在运行。您可以使用以下命令检查MySQL服务器的状态:
```shell
sudo systemctl status mysql
```
如果MySQL服务器未运行,则可以使用以下命令启动它:
```shell
sudo systemctl start mysql
```
2.检查MySQL服务器套接字文件的位置是否正确。您可以使用以下命令检查MySQL服务器套接字文件的位置:
```shell
sudo find / -type s -name mysql.sock
```
如果找到了套接字文件,请将其路径添加到MySQL配置文件中。您可以使用以下命令打开MySQL配置文件:
```shell
sudo nano /etc/mysql/mysql.conf.d/mysqld.cnf
```
在文件中找到以下行:
```shell
# The MySQL server
[mysqld]
```
在此行下添加以下行:
```shell
socket=/path/to/mysql.sock
```
将“/path/to/mysql.sock”替换为您找到的套接字文件的路径。
3.重新启动MySQL服务器以使更改生效:
```shell
sudo systemctl restart mysql
```
如果您仍然遇到问题,请检查MySQL服务器的日志文件以获取更多信息。
阅读全文